Who Is Heather Fletcher?
Heather Fletcher is the lead writer at Bonus, concentrating on online casino coverage. She specializes in breaking news, legislative coverage, and gambling marketing strategy overviews. Fletcher was part of the team that earned the 2022 SBC North America Casino Affiliate of the Year honor.
Fletcher came to Catena Media, the parent company of Bonus, from a newspaper and magazine background. In March 2021, Fletcher began writing about online casino gambling as the lead writer for Online Poker Report. After Catena retired that online publication, she moved to Bonus and had bylines on other Catena sites, including MichiganSharp, NY Sports Day, and the now-retired NJGamblingSites. Fletcher is also a New York Times contract freelance reporter for the National Desk. She covers breaking news from Philadelphia, as needed.
